Podcast Suara Hukum Eps. 4 : Memahami Posisi Indonesia dalam Konflik Palestina-Israel
Summary
TLDRThis podcast episode discusses Indonesia's consistent and principled stance on the Israel-Palestine conflict, highlighting the nation's unwavering support for Palestine's independence. Indonesia's approach is framed by humanitarian values, constitutional mandates, and international law, ensuring that Israel is held accountable for violations. The conversation also touches on Indonesia's diplomatic neutrality, avoiding direct engagement with Israel or Taiwan. The episode underscores Indonesia's leadership in advocating for Palestinian sovereignty while maintaining its commitment to justice and human rights.

Q & A
What is Indonesia's stance on the Israel-Palestine conflict?
-Indonesia firmly supports the Palestinian struggle for independence, aligning with international law and principles of justice and human rights. The country's position is based on its constitutional mandate and is not driven by religious solidarity, but by a commitment to human rights and justice.
Why does Indonesia maintain a firm position on Palestine despite challenges?
-Indonesia's commitment is rooted in its constitutional obligation to support Palestine's right to self-determination and sovereignty. The government also aims to ensure that Israel does not benefit from actions that violate international law, reinforcing its diplomatic and legal stance.
How does Indonesia approach its diplomatic relations with Israel?
-Indonesia does not engage in official diplomatic relations with Israel, maintaining a consistent policy of non-recognition. However, the country does not interfere with individual commercial interactions between private sectors, as long as they do not violate Indonesian law.
What is the significance of Indonesia’s constitutional stance on Palestine?
-Indonesia’s support for Palestine is a constitutional mandate. It reflects the country's commitment to human rights, justice, and international law, ensuring that the Palestinian people have the right to independence and freedom from occupation.
What challenges does Palestine face in its pursuit of independence?
-Palestine faces significant challenges, including moral and legitimacy issues, as well as resistance from Israel. These obstacles make the path to independence difficult, despite international support from countries like Indonesia.
Why is Indonesia’s support for Palestine not seen as a religious issue?
-Indonesia’s support for Palestine is based on human rights and justice, rather than religious solidarity. It is a matter of principle, rooted in the country’s constitution, which mandates support for the self-determination of oppressed peoples.
What role does the younger generation play in understanding Indonesia’s foreign policy?
-The younger generation is encouraged to understand the Israel-Palestine conflict rationally and comprehensively. It is important for them to recognize that Indonesia’s foreign policy towards Palestine is driven by legal and humanitarian principles, not just political or religious motivations.
How does Indonesia view its role among other countries regarding Palestine?
-Indonesia sees itself as one of the leading countries consistently supporting Palestine. While some nations also express support, Indonesia is proud of its consistent efforts to champion Palestinian sovereignty and uphold international justice.
How does Indonesia justify its position despite potential business ties with Israel?
-Indonesia does not stop individuals or companies from engaging in business with Israel, as long as these actions do not violate Indonesian law. The country maintains its diplomatic stance of non-recognition while not intervening in private-sector commercial activities.
What is the broader message Indonesia hopes to convey through its support for Palestine?
-Indonesia hopes to convey a message of commitment to human rights, justice, and international law. The country’s consistent support for Palestine underscores its dedication to upholding the rights of oppressed peoples, as outlined in its constitution.
